2012 Monticello 60% Tannat, 40% Petit Verdot
Experience the captivating allure of the Grace Estate Odo, a remarkable red wine hailing from the Monticello region. This expressive blend showcases sixty percent Tannat and forty percent Petit Verdot, resulting in a wine that is full-bodied with a plush mouthfeel. Its acidity is pronounced, bringing forth a vibrant and lively character that invigorates the palate. The fruit intensity is prominent, delivering luscious notes of dark berries intertwined with hints of spice and earthiness. The tannins are firm and structured, offering a solid backbone that enhances the wine's ability to age gracefully. With its dry profile, this vintage from 2012 invites you to savor every sip, making it an exquisite choice for any occasion.
